Ecology & Nature Designations
The area around Ruspidge includes 2 Sites of Special Scientific Interest (SSSI): Buckshraft Mine & Bradley Hill Railway Tunnel SSSI, Soudley Ponds SSSI; 10 Ancient Woodland sites; 1 Special Areas of Conservation (SAC): Wye Valley & Forest of Dean Bat Sites. These designations may affect planning decisions, as proposals near protected sites require environmental impact assessment and may face additional restrictions.

Planning Activity in Ruspidge
In the last 24 months, 9 planning applications were submitted near Ruspidge. Of these, 80% were approved, with an average decision time of 65 days.
This is below the national average of approximately 87%, which may reflect stricter local policies, sensitivity of the area, or higher levels of speculative applications. Pre-application advice is particularly worthwhile near Ruspidge.
At 65 days on average, decisions near Ruspidge slightly exceed the 8-week statutory target for minor applications, though this is common across many councils.
The most common application types near Ruspidge were full planning applications (6), tree works (1), discharge of conditions (1). Full planning applications account for 67% of all submissions, covering new builds, change of use, and works that go beyond permitted development rights.
